A Study to Evaluate the Relative Bioavailability and Food Effect of a New Tablet Formulation and Strength of Suzetrigine
A Phase 1, Open-label, Randomized, Crossover Study to Evaluate the Relative Bioavailability and Food Effect of a New Tablet Formulation of Suzetrigine in Healthy Adult Subjects

Summary
The purpose of this study is to evaluate the pharmacokinetics (PK) of suzetrigine (SUZ; VX-548) and its metabolite along with its safety and tolerability, in healthy participants.
